For more information, visit www.sitime.com. Job Summary The
Principal Hardware Signal Integrity/Power Integrity Architect is
accountable for system-level electrical design and for establishing
signal and power integrity simulation methodologies that underpin
the development of hardware platforms used for validation, testing,
and high-volume production of MEMS timing products. This role
leverages advanced expertise in signal integrity and PCB design to
deliver solutions that ensure optimal system performance.
Responsibilities include collaborating closely with
cross-functional teams to simulate and engineer complex platforms
with robust electrical integrity. Furthermore, the role encompasses
activities aimed at assuring product quality and reliability
through comprehensive testing processes Responsibilities: Lead
signal integrity (SI) design initiatives for system platforms
supporting advanced SiTime timing products across diverse business
units and applications Establish comprehensive methodologies for
both signal and power integrity across a variety of hardware
platforms, including validation environments, probing stations,
load boards, and production test systems Identify, assess, and
integrate new technologies, components, and techniques to enhance
overall signal and power integrity performance Deliver robust and
cost-effective signal integrity solutions by conducting detailed
analysis, simulations, experimental design, and verification
utilizing advanced tools and methodologies Collaborate closely with
circuit design, packaging, board design, and product teams to
define reliable system components at all levels, including package,
sockets, connectors, and board architecture Ensure the delivery of
high-quality, first-pass-success hardware infrastructure through
expert root cause analysis and resolution, with an emphasis on
addressing signal and power integrity challenges Qualifications &
Requirements (Education must be included): Master’s degree in
Electrical Engineering, Computer Engineering, or related field Over
10 years of expertise in hardware system design, including
comprehensive signal integrity analysis and optimization.
Leadership role is a plus Demonstrated proficiency in PCB design
tools such as Altium, Allegro, and APD, with a strong capability
for conducting thorough PCB reviews In-depth knowledge of server
technologies, including: Signal and power integrity design and
optimization methodologies Thermal management strategies Mechanical
considerations relevant to PCB and overall system design Experience
in high-speed interface design, e.g., DDR, PCIe, USB, and similar
protocols Strong background in transmission line and
electromagnetic field theory, with expertise in time and frequency
domain analysis Skilled in extracting S-parameters or lumped models
from packages and PCBs, converting them to Spice/behavioral circuit
models, and evaluating performance through simulation Experienced
with MIPI, I2C, SPI, and UART interfaces Proficient in
impedance-controlled board design and manufacturing Conduct
laboratory measurements using oscilloscope, phase noise analyzer,
VNA, and TDR Desired Characteristics & Attributes: Demonstrates a
